/api/execucao/iniciar
- Descrição: Inicia um novo processo de execução.
Parâmetros (JSON):
Token(string) –Obrigatório – Token de autenticação.
ExecucaoId(string, opcional) – Identificador da execução (caso já exista).Workflow(string) –Obrigatório – Nome do workflow associado à execução.
Tarefa(string) –Obrigatório – Nome da tarefa a ser executada.
NomeMaquina(string) –Obrigatório – Nome da máquina onde a execução será iniciada.
Funcao(string, opcional) –Opcional – Função executada.
LinhaComando(int) –Opcional – Linha de comando associada (padrão: 0).
- Exemplo de requisição:
{
"Token": "X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x",
"Workflow": "processo_geral",
"Tarefa": "tarefa_001",
"NomeMaquina": "Servidor_01",
"Funcao": "IniciarProcesso",
"LinhaComando": 10
}- Resposta de Sucesso:
{
"status": "sucesso",
"execucao_id": "12345",
"Parametros": {
"param1": "valor1",
"param2": "valor2"
}
}- Possíveis Erros:
400: Requisição inválida.403: Token inválido.401: Máquina não autorizada.404: Workflow ou tarefa não encontrados.